Few wines have done as much for Great Southern as the Howard Park Cabernet. It is THE WINE that put this great region on the map. Originally it was purely Great Southern but now the Abercrombie Cabernet is a blend of Margaret River and Great Southern fruit. It is the right mix as Great Southern Cabernet on its own often needs a bit more stuffing to age well, which Margaret River cabernet has in spades.

The wine has classic cabernet colour – deep but not too deep. Despite its ageing potential it is also immediately approachable – perfumed layers of red and blackcurrant fruit with a cedar/leafy edge and some well integrated new French oak. The palate has a distinct nod to Bordeaux with bright acidity and sinewy tannins – the fruit generous but not overstated, plus a long and balanced finish. Elegance and balance is the key and this wine has both – it just needs a little time to come together.
